The city of Gary is one of four Hoosier cities to benefit from a $117.5 million federal grant to provide solar energy to low-income households.
Democrats have hailed the project as a way to combat the climate crisis, lower energy costs for families and create good-paying jobs. The coalition award is part of $5.5 billion in funding to each state by the EPA, along with six Native American tribes totaling more than $500 million and five multi-state awards totaling about $1 billion, according to the EPA release.
